Paving way for Nollywood’s global expansion, film exports

Nollywood, Nigeria’s film industry, is undergoing a remarkable transformation, becoming a major player on the global entertainment stage. Known for its vibrant storytelling, cultural richness, and resourcefulness, Nollywood has grown into a multi-billion-dollar industry, producing thousands of films annually. However, its global reach has historically been limited due to barriers in accessing international markets. In recent years, this narrative has been changing as African filmmakers gain increased visibility on global platforms.

Streaming giants like Netflix and Amazon Prime Video have embraced Nollywood, commissioning original content and acquiring African films to meet the growing global demand for diverse narratives. This exposure has expanded the reach of African stories, creating new revenue streams for filmmakers. However, significant challenges remain, especially in bridging the gap between content production and international distribution. This gap is crucial, as it determines whether films reach their full potential in international markets.

To overcome these challenges, the industry requires robust distribution networks and innovative strategies. African filmmakers often struggle with licensing, content aggregation, and navigating complex global markets, which necessitates industry expertise and a deep understanding of international distribution. Nollywood’s sustained growth depends on leaders who can navigate these hurdles and amplify African voices on the global stage.

Prince Helloweens, founder of Destinations Flag Entertainment Ltd, a UK-based film distribution and aggregation company, is emerging as a key figure in expanding Nollywood’s international reach. With nearly two decades of experience in Nollywood, Prince understands the vital importance of distribution. He emphasizes, “African filmmakers create exceptional stories, but without effective distribution, these stories can’t reach their full potential.” Destinations Flag specializes in licensing and distributing African content to major streaming platforms and broadcasters, working to close the gap between production and global distribution.

The company’s mission is to ensure African films and series receive the global visibility they deserve. Prince and his team work closely with filmmakers to tailor content for international audiences while preserving its cultural authenticity. This dual focus on marketability and cultural integrity has made Destinations Flag a trusted partner for both creators and global platforms.

The broader impact of this work extends beyond Nollywood. As African films reach wider audiences, they help reshape global perceptions of Africa, challenging stereotypes and promoting a more nuanced understanding of African cultures. By facilitating the export of African stories, Prince is contributing to a cultural renaissance that positions Nollywood as a powerful force in global storytelling.

Through efforts like these, Nollywood is poised to continue its expansion on the global stage. Prince Helloweens and Destinations Flag Entertainment Ltd are key players in ensuring that Nollywood leads the way in the global film industry, shaping its future success.
